     Actually, most of these cases are based on the Indians showing treaties giving them the land and then being told to get off anyway. What's happening is that the treaties were never taken out of effect, it was just a might makes right situation. So, the treaties are still legal documents showing that they own the land. Most tribes that have pursued this have made a point of being reasonable about it. Smart move since a judge could set a precedent if he ruled one invalid. They failed to mention that the Iroquois Confederation also covered New England and west almost to Michigan. All the tribes existed by the grace of the Iriquois. The Confederation met with representation from all the tribes as equals but the Iriquois were more equal than others, if you know what I mean. The only reason the Lenapes were living here is no stronger tribe wanted to. They were a farm team to supply the big league.
The Lenapes would move their hunting grounds and villages to avoid the whites because that's what they did with any stronger tribe. Might makes right and right of way.
The "misunderstanding" of the treaty was a bad scene but the point is the Iriquois sold the land out from under the Lenapes. Why, because they could and the Lenapes were only on it because they were allowed. If the Iriquois wanted it or had been on it, Penn wouldn't have got it without one hell of an army.
In New England the Mohawks would raid a town, carry of the livestock/women/children and kill the men. They couldn't understand why the whites got all pissy because that's what they always did to other tribes. They were a powerful tribe but no match for the Iriquois who kicked their ass regularly.
